Sometimes

Hey DLive,

I was just lookin around at the site and thinkin bout home. Its hard to believe its been 2 yrs since I was home last. I am sure that most of you know who I am by now and those that dont only have to ask of course. I remember so many things from home and where I grew up in Demopolis. So much has happend since I left home in the fall of 2001. I went to infantry school at Ft. Benning GA, been to Afghanistan to fight in a war not many people support anymore, got married, waiting for the birth of my first child (girl) been here and there, but yet I still come back to the one thing that brings me to reality and thats HOME! I remember as a teen growing up how I repeatedly said to myself and my friends that I'd never wanna live in Demopolis and come back there after I got out, boy am I eating those words everyday. I sometimes think of all the good times I had growin up playin around the neighborhood and chillin in Boligee with my cousin Joseph or hanging out with people like Jeff, blondie, statpat, LPL, corey_murphy and a bunch of others. I remember when my brother died in the summer of 98 when I was at Basic Training for the national Gaurd in Ft. Leanordwood Missouri and how everyone came out to help me and my family. Not sure if I ever told everyone Thank You for that occasion but if I didnt Thanks to those who were there. I remember all the girls that I went out with in High School. Ah the good times rolled in with some of the bad times. To think I gave all that up for a carrer in the army. LOL what was I thinking huh?? :dunno: Anyways I wrote all this because I was of course thinking of home and missing all the folks there. Just a little thought for all who read this to think on....If you ever thought of leaving and havent dont..and if you have left remember your roots. Sometimes we forget where those are but Im plannin a trip home at the end of July when I get some leave and I plan on having one of those good old fashioned parties like I remember having and all will be invited. Maybe I can get in on a poker night as long as you guys dont take all my money considering I dont play poker as well as I do spades. Anyways from me to all of you Happy Easter and I hope that all of you remember your roots.

LOST_N_NY BUT FOUND IN ALABAMA!!
